Voluntary Withdrawal/ Expulsion/ Readmission
Voluntary Withdrawal
Application Procedure and Method
Step 01
Writing a withdrawal form
Homepage → Academics → Academic Affairs →
Academic Forms: Withdrawal Application → Written Application
Step 02
Interview with academic advisor and approval
Interview with the academic advisor and approval following written application
Step 03
Approval by the Head of Department
Step 04
Submit to the Undergraduate Administration Office
Expulsion
Category of Expulsion
Table showing Expulsion Category Category by school Content
and Category
School regulations
Content
Article 38
Those who failed to Tuition Fee Payment or Course Registration within the period without justifiable reason
Article 58
Those who did not Academic Return to Academic Year・Semester for the current semester after the expiration of their Academic Leave of Absence period
Article 63
Those who have received an academic warning a total of 3 times (Common)
If a student receives two consecutive academic warnings during enrollment, they must take a one-year Academic Leave of Absence(starting with students admitted in 2014).
Permanent Expulsion upon receiving one more academic warning after Readmission (ready-admitted students)
Article 65
Expulsion due to Students disciplinary action
Article 76
Those who have not completed the entire prescribed curriculum even after the Attendance Period has elapsed
Readmission
definition
Re- Admissions to an Undergraduate Admissions within 3 years of Voluntary Withdrawal or Expulsion (limited to once)
Readmission requires recommendations from the academic advisor and the head of the Department , as well as approval from the President following deliberation by the Department and the Academic Affairs Committee.
Application period
Please refer to the announcements on the website (posted in May and Nov. ).
Application Procedure
Step 01
Fill out the Readmission application
Homepage → Academics → Academic Affairs → Academic Forms: Readmission Application → Written Application
Step 02
Interview with academic advisor and approval
After submitting a written application, the academic advisor
Interview and approval
Step 03
Approval by the Head of Department
Step 04
Submit to the Undergraduate Administration Office
Recognition of earned credits and period of enrollment
The President may recognize credits already earned by a Readmission student after consulting with the academic advisor and the head of the Department.
The period of enrollment for a Readmission student is calculated from the date of initial Admissions to each program at UNIST.
Those ineligible for Readmission
Students who have exceeded the maximum period of enrollment
Disciplinary expulsion
Student expelled after a total of 3 academic warnings
Department who Voluntary Withdrawal or were expelled from contract departments
Readmission is not available to those who fall under any of the following categories.
